Transaction 59a48103e7cbe048a801a0b78716c3340bb1871e8477609e8ff35f06410e2b7e

1 Input
2 Outputs
  • 59a48103e7cbe048a801a0b78716c3340bb1871e8477609e8ff35f06410e2b7e:0
  • value  6999693
    address  2N8hiLS2ehRBMM8DTNXPHZv48fUcJEuQX3Y
  • 59a48103e7cbe048a801a0b78716c3340bb1871e8477609e8ff35f06410e2b7e:1
  • value  1000000
    address  2MvGQ5ssvfbgrUpYpe5AKmxBovAbovgXHCE